* {
	margin: 			0px;
	padding: 			0px;       
}

#flashcontent {
	width: 100%;
	height: 100%;
	margin: 0 auto;
}

body {                        
	margin: 			0px;
	padding: 			0px; 
	height:				100%;      
	background:			#C2C2C2;
	font-family: 		"Tahoma", "Verdana", "Arial", sans-serif;
}  

body.flash {
	background:			#C2C2C2
	
}

span.links {              
	margin-left:		-999em;   
}         

h1 {
	background:			transparent url('/noflash/images/plantation_heading.jpg') top left repeat-x;
	width: 				686px;
	height: 			75px;
} 

h1 span {
	margin-left:		-999em;
}                  
       
div#wrapper {                        
	background:			#C2C2C2;
	background:			transparent url('/noflash/images/bkg.jpg') top left repeat-x;         
}   

div#main_content {                      
	width:				706px;
	margin:				0 auto; 
	padding-top:		8px;
	background:			#C2C2C2;
}  

div#main_content_body {                      
	width:				686px;
	padding-left:		10px;
}                                                             

div#flash_link_heading {
	background:			transparent url('/noflash/images/get_flash_header.jpg') top left repeat-x;
	width: 				686px;
	height: 			43px;
	margin-top:			9px;
}

div#flash_link_heading h2 {
	color:				#FFFFFF;
	font-size:			18px;
	padding-left:		20px;
	padding-top:		9px;
	font-weight:		normal;
}

div#flash_link {                               
	margin:				0 auto;         
	text-align:			left; 
	width:				686px;
	height:				89px;
	display:			block;
	background:			#ababab;
	border-bottom: 		solid 1px #7c7c7c;	                   
}    

div#flash_link p {                               
    color:				#373737;
	font-size:			12px;
	padding-left:		20px;
	padding-top:		18px;
}

div#flash_link img {                               
	margin-left:		17px;
	margin-top:			13px; 
	width:				134px;  
	height:				26px;
	text-decoration: 	none;  
	border:				0px;               
}

div#flash_link a {                               
	text-decoration: 	none; 
	color:				#ababab; 
	border:				0px;
}


/*head office*/
div#head_office {
	color: 				#464646;
	background:			#ababab;
	text-align:			left;
	margin-top:			11px;
	width:				686px;
	height: 			78px;
}

div#head_office_title {
	font-size:			14px;
	font-weight:		bold;
	padding-left:		18px;
	padding-top:		18px;
}

div#head_office_number {
	font-size:			20px;
	padding-left:		18px;
	padding-top:		3px;
}


/*visit note*/
div#visit_note {
	color: 				#737373;
	font-size:			16px;
	font-weight:		bold;
	text-align:			left;
	margin-top:			21px;
	padding-left:		2px;
	padding-bottom:		4px;
	width:				686px;
	border-bottom: 		solid 1px #ababab;
	margin-bottom:		23px;
}


/*display loctions*/

ul#contact_list {
	background:			transparent url('/noflash/images/contact_bkg.jpg') top left repeat-y;
	overflow:			auto;
	width:				686px;
}

ul#contact_list li {
	color: 				#787878;
	font-size:			11px;
	text-align:			left;
	float:				right;
	width:				228px;
	padding-bottom:		35px;
	list-style:			none;
	overflow:			auto;
}


ul#contact_list h3 {
	color: 				#737373;
	font-size:			14px;
	font-weight:		bold;
	padding-bottom:		7px;
	width:				215px;
}

div .contact_info_topic {
	float:				left;
	padding-bottom:		5px;
}

div .contact_info_topic_title {
	color:				#545454;
	float:				left;
	width:				70px;
	font-weight: 		bold;
}

div .contact_info_topic_details {
	color:				#545454;
	float:				left;
	width:				110px;
}

div #footer {
	width:				686px;
	height:				40px;
}


/*Updating*/
div#updating {
	height:				300px;
	text-align:			center;
}
